About
Dr. Eric Gibb is the founder and lead medical provider at Our Town Medical. He started the practice in October 2014 after becoming frustrated with the bureaucracy of traditional medical offices and health insurance that prevented him from practicing medicine the old‑fashioned way. He earned a B.S. and M.S. in Biology from Stanford University, attended Tufts University School of Medicine in Boston, and completed his family practice residency at St. Mary’s Hospital in Grand Junction, Colorado. Dr. Gibb has been a family physician in Buena Vista for over 25 years and is dedicated to a Direct Primary Care model that emphasizes long appointments, personal relationships, and patient‑centered care.
Beyond clinical work, Dr. Gibb is active in the Buena Vista community, serving as president of the local Optimist Club and participating in various community initiatives. He believes that high‑quality primary care is best delivered without insurance middlemen, allowing patients to receive comprehensive, affordable care on a membership basis.
